The Video as a Service (VaaS) Platform market was valued at USD 2.13 billion in 2022 and is projected to reach USD 7.86 billion by 2030, growing at a CAGR of 17.8% from 2024 to 2030. The growing demand for seamless video communication solutions across various industries such as healthcare, education, and enterprise collaboration is driving the market growth. The adoption of cloud-based platforms and the increasing need for high-quality video streaming are also contributing to the expansion of this market. In addition to these trends, the rise in remote working and virtual events due to the ongoing digital transformation across businesses worldwide is expected to further fuel the market. With advancements in 5G networks and the growing inclination toward cost-effective video conferencing solutions, Video as a Service (VaaS) platforms are gaining traction. These factors, combined with increasing investments in AI-powered video communication tools, are expected to lead to substantial market growth throughout the forecast period, making VaaS an essential part of modern communication strategies in both enterprise and consumer segments.

The Video as a Service (VaaS) platform market is rapidly evolving, driven by several key trends and opportunities. One of the most prominent trends is the growing adoption of cloud-based video solutions. Cloud technology offers enhanced flexibility, scalability, and reduced costs for businesses, making it easier for organizations of all sizes to access video services. This trend is particularly beneficial for SMEs, which often face resource constraints, as cloud-based VaaS platforms eliminate the need for complex infrastructure investments. The cloud-based model also allows businesses to scale their video needs in response to increasing demand, whether for video conferencing, live streaming, or content distribution.
Another significant trend in the VaaS platform market is the rising importance of art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ML) in enhancing video services. AI-powered features such as automatic transcription, real-time translation, facial recognition, and content moderation are making video communication more efficient and user-friendly. Additionally, AI and ML are being used to analyze user behavior and optimize video content delivery, ensuring a personalized experience for customers. These technologies are enabling businesses to make better use of their video content, driving greater engagement and improving decision-making. As VaaS platforms continue to incorporate AI and ML, businesses can expect more advanced functionalities that will further enhance the value of video solutions in their operations.
What is a Video as a Service (VaaS) platform?
A Video as a Service (VaaS) platform is a cloud-based solution that enables businesses to manage, stream, and deliver video content for various purposes such as communication, marketing, and training.
How does VaaS benefit large enterprises?
VaaS offers large enterprises a scalable, cost-effective solution for video conferencing, webinars, and content distribution, helping them improve collaboration and customer engagement globally.
What are the key advantages of VaaS for SMEs?
For SMEs, VaaS provides an affordable and flexible way to access high-quality video communication tools, improving collaboration and customer interactions without hefty infrastructure investments.
How do cloud-based VaaS platforms work?
Cloud-based VaaS platforms deliver video services over the internet, eliminating the need for on-premise hardware and offering scalability, flexibility, and easy access from various devices.
